The compliance calendar

Renewal cycles at a glance

For lets in England: gas safety annually, a satisfactory EICR at least every 5 years, an EPC of E or above under MEES unless exempt, a smoke alarm on every storey and CO alarms in rooms with fixed combustion appliances (gas cookers excepted). HMO licence conditions can add fire door, alarm-grade and PAT requirements on top.

Gas Safety Certificate (CP12)
Every 12 months
Annual landlord gas safety record for every let property with gas.
EICR (Electrical Safety Report)
Every 5 years
Fixed-wiring inspection every five years for rented homes.
EPC (Energy Performance Certificate)
Every 10 years
Ten-year energy rating certificate, required to let or market a property.
Smoke & CO Alarm Check
Checked working at the start of every tenancy; test regularly during the tenancy
Alarm compliance check, installation and tenancy-start testing.
PAT Testing
No fixed statutory cycle — many landlords test annually or at tenancy change
Portable appliance testing for landlord-supplied appliances.
Legionella Risk Assessment
No fixed statutory cycle — review the assessment regularly and whenever the system or tenancy changes
Water-system risk assessment for rented homes — done honestly.
Fire Door Inspection
Quarterly (communal doors) and annually (flat entrance doors) in buildings over 11m in England; otherwise per your fire risk assessment or licence conditions
Routine checks of flat-entrance and communal fire doors.
